Here's why it might make sense to you to consider an acquisition:


Economies of Scale:


Combining forces with other real estate firms allows companies to achieve economies of scale, reducing operational costs and improving overall efficiency. This, in turn, can lead to increased profitability and sustainability. Diversification: In an industry where diversity is strength, acquisition offers an opportunity to diversify your portfolio and geographical presence. By joining forces with complimentary partners, you can expand your offerings and reach a broader customer base.


Risk Mitigation: Real estate is inherently risky, and acquisition can provide a level of risk mitigation. Spreading risks across a larger, more diversified entity can help weather economic downturns and market fluctuations more effectively.


Access to Capital:


Mergers and acquisitions often bring fresh capital into the equation, enabling businesses to invest in growth, technology, and innovation. This financial injection can be a game-changer in a rapidly changing market.


Adaptability and Innovation: Collaboration and consolidation can foster a culture of adaptability and innovation. As the industry continues to be disrupted by new technologies and evolving consumer preferences, being part of a larger, more agile entity can position you to stay ahead of the curve.


Enhanced Competitive Edge: In an industry that rewards those who stay competitive, acquisition can provide a substantial edge. Combining resources and expertise can lead to better services and products, making it harder for competitors to keep up.


Global Reach: For those with international aspirations, acquisition can provide a faster and more efficient route to global expansion. Partnerships can offer immediate access to new markets and networks.
